FEDERAL COST DATA

Four ways to read college price.

Annual college-wide figures from the current College Scorecard release. Average net price covers full-time, first-time undergraduates receiving federal aid; public-college figures use in-state students. Program tuition and individual aid offers may differ.

Published in-state tuition$7,194
Sticker price
Published out-of-state tuition$9,174
Sticker price
Average net price$4,904
Title IV student average
Cost of attendance$18,940
Tuition + living budget
